The Bost Adult Day and Work Development Center, located in the Marilyn Foster Vocational Complex at 7701 South Zero Street in Fort Smith and 415 South 6th Street in Dardanelle, provides a variety of learning opportunities for people with developmental disabilities.
Our Fort Smith Location serves Sebastian County, Crawford County and the surrounding area and our Dardanelle Location serves Yell County, Pope County and the surrounding area.
Staying true to Bost’s mission of empowering people, the Adult Day Center offers the opportunity to acquire greater knowledge in:
  • Home Living Skills
  • Time & Money Skills
  • Health & Hygiene Skills
  • Socialization/Communication Skills
  • Inter-personal Skills
The individuals learn from the staff how to interact appropriately in all types of everyday situations.  The Adult Development Center promotes the individuals to take responsibility for their own actions and to have respect for themselves and others.
ADC Services accepts individuals age 18 to 21 that have a high school diploma or certificate of completion. For individuals over the age of 21, this is no longer a requirement. All individuals must have been diagnosed with one or more of the following before the age of 22:  intellectual disability (Full Scale IQ 70 or below), cerebral palsy, spina bifida, Down syndrome, epilepsy or autism spectrum disorder. Conversely, a person who has a diagnosis of autism spectrum disorder, cerebral palsy, epilepsy, spina bifida, or Down syndrome does not have to have an intellectual disability to receive services. The other requirements are a copy of the last psychological done after age 18, a prescription from physician, a current physical, and active Arkansas Medicaid.

The Bost Adult Development Center also offers Work Development in Fort Smith. The Work Development Program currently requires individuals to meet the same requirements as outlined for ADC Services except they must be at least 25 and can be included for one or more days in the individual’s program plan (IPP). This program allows individuals to work and learn job skills through actual paid work experience with the ultimate goal of gaining community employment.
